We compared two Desktop platform GPUs: 3GB VRAM Radeon HD 7950 Monica BIOS 1 and 4GB VRAM Radeon R9 380X to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on HD 7950 Monica BIOS 1 's Advantages
Larger VRAM bandwidth (240.0GB/s vs 182.4GB/s)
Lower TDP (185W vs 190W)
AMD Radeon R9 380X 's Advantages
Released 3 years and 10 months late
More VRAM (4GB vs 3GB)
512 additional rendering cores
